Fix broken dependencies
This commit is contained in:
@@ -201,7 +201,7 @@ class App extends React.Component {
|
|||||||
<>
|
<>
|
||||||
<Switch>
|
<Switch>
|
||||||
<Route path="/" exact>
|
<Route path="/" exact>
|
||||||
<LoggedInHome db={db} functions={functions} user={this.state.user} />
|
<LoggedInHome db={db} firebase={firebase} functions={functions} user={this.state.user} />
|
||||||
</Route>
|
</Route>
|
||||||
<Route path="/sets/:setId" exact>
|
<Route path="/sets/:setId" exact>
|
||||||
<SetPage db={db} functions={functions} user={this.state.user} />
|
<SetPage db={db} functions={functions} user={this.state.user} />
|
||||||
|
|||||||
@@ -48,7 +48,7 @@ export default withRouter(class LoggedInHome extends React.Component {
|
|||||||
{
|
{
|
||||||
type: "button",
|
type: "button",
|
||||||
name: "Logout",
|
name: "Logout",
|
||||||
onClick: () => this.state.firebase.auth().signOut(),
|
onClick: () => this.props.firebase.auth().signOut(),
|
||||||
icon: <ExitToAppRoundedIcon />,
|
icon: <ExitToAppRoundedIcon />,
|
||||||
hideTextMobile: true,
|
hideTextMobile: true,
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-10,7 +10,6 @@ import { CloseRounded as CloseRoundedIcon } from "@material-ui/icons";
|
|||||||
import "firebase/auth";
|
import "firebase/auth";
|
||||||
|
|
||||||
export default function Login(props) {
|
export default function Login(props) {
|
||||||
const auth = props.auth;
|
|
||||||
const uiConfig = {
|
const uiConfig = {
|
||||||
signInFlow: 'redirect',
|
signInFlow: 'redirect',
|
||||||
signInSuccessUrl: '/',
|
signInSuccessUrl: '/',
|
||||||
@@ -33,7 +32,7 @@ export default function Login(props) {
|
|||||||
<Link to="/" className="overlay"></Link>
|
<Link to="/" className="overlay"></Link>
|
||||||
<div className="overlay-content login-overlay-content">
|
<div className="overlay-content login-overlay-content">
|
||||||
<h1>Login</h1>
|
<h1>Login</h1>
|
||||||
<StyledFirebaseAuth uiConfig={uiConfig} firebaseAuth={auth} />
|
<StyledFirebaseAuth uiConfig={uiConfig} firebaseAuth={props.firebase.auth()} />
|
||||||
<Link className="popup-close-button" to="/">
|
<Link className="popup-close-button" to="/">
|
||||||
<CloseRoundedIcon />
|
<CloseRoundedIcon />
|
||||||
</Link>
|
</Link>
|
||||||
|
|||||||
Reference in New Issue
Block a user